Best time to book cheap flights to India from New York

The best time to fly from the USA to India is during the month of March or October. During these months, you can find cheap flight tickets to India starting from $ 778. On the other hand, the most expensive month to fly to India is December, and you should avoid traveling during this month if you need cheap flights.

Festivals such as Holi and Diwali also see huge traffic to India. If you wish to find cheap tickets for such occasions, it is best to make your bookings several months in advance. When looking for USA to India cheapest flights, take these factors into consideration and you’ll be good to go. There is significant fluctuation in ticket prices and therefore, you should compare several airlines to find the cheapest option.

Tips for booking affordable flights to the New York

The following tips can help you find affordable flights to India from USA-

  • Pay attention to the day that you choose. Tuesdays and Thursdays are the cheapest while Saturdays are the most expensive days to fly to India. You can save money by traveling on a weekday rather than opting to fly on the weekend.
  • Midday flights are comparatively cheaper than morning flights since they have less demand.
  • December, January, and February are busy seasons for flights to India from USA. You should avoid these months if you are looking for cheaper flights.
  • It is best to book international flight tickets from USA to India at least a couple of months in advance. This can help you find the best deal on the flight tickets.
  • You can get better deals for USA to India flight booking by choosing a round trip rather than a one-way ticket.

Time and weather difference between India and the United States

The USA has different time zones and it is behind in time from India. The time difference between both countries also has seasonal variations. The time difference is 9.5 Hours in EST, 11.5 hours in CST, and 12.5 hours in PST.

Just like the USA, India experiences different climatic conditions in different parts of the country as per the geography. There is a large variation in climate ranging from tropical to temperate.  The northern part of the country experiences cold winters and hot summers while the southern part has a temperate climate throughout the year. The winters are much milder in South India while summers are much more extreme.
